My skoda fabia estate mk 1 drivers door has started having locking issues...

The door locks with the remote, but it can only be unlocked by pulling the interior door handle. The outside door handle will then work to open the door once it has been unlocked with the interior handle.

The locking indicator doesn't seem to move up or down as it once did but the door led still operates as normal.

I've had the door card off and there doesn't seem to be a quick fix.

It's probably the locking unit inside the drivers door. There are several microswitches inside them that can fail. You need to get a unit with exactly the same part number. Genuine ones aren't cheap.
